When I mounted the compass on my AI's cockpit hatch, I failed to take into account the fact that the hatch is not mounted in the center of the hull - it's offset to the left by about 1-1/2 inches. So, in addition to having less accuracy when using the compass for a heading, my left leg bottoms out on the compass head when using the Mirage Drive.

Image

I plan to move the compass over by an inch or so. In the meantime, I thought I should mention this so anyone else contemplating mounting their compass on the hatch can take this offset into account.

I installed my compasses on the bulkhead forward of the foot wells on my TI.
I used Ritchie bulkhead compasses with white cards. The compasses have the lighting option using 12VDC LEDs, tho' I didn't wire them up.
They are quite far from my eyes, but with the white cards...they work well. I also don't have to look down to see my heading.
